一种基于虚拟现实技术的机房监控系统及方法技术方案

技术编号:22754734 阅读:12 留言:0更新日期:2019-12-07 03:49
本发明专利技术公开了一种基于虚拟现实技术的机房监控系统,所述系统包括场景构建模块、视图转换模块、交互控制模块和信息传输模块;场景构建模块用于构建待监控的机房的虚拟现实场景,得到场景数据;视图转换模块用于按照预先设置的规则,显示所述场景数据;交互控制模块用于将用户的交互意图转换成相应的交互信息,根据所述交互信息获取所显示场景的监控信息;信息传输模块用于传输对于所述待监控的机房的监控信息。通过本发明专利技术的方案,能够使用户在对机房进行监控时,基于虚拟现实技术获得更方便的交互体验。

A monitoring system and method of computer room based on Virtual Reality Technology

The invention discloses a computer room monitoring system based on virtual reality technology, the system includes a scene building module, a view conversion module, an interactive control module and an information transmission module; the scene building module is used to build a virtual reality scene of the computer room to be monitored to obtain the scene data; the view conversion module is used to display the scene data according to the preset rules; The interaction control module is used to convert the user's interaction intention into corresponding interaction information, and obtain the monitoring information of the displayed scene according to the interaction information; the information transmission module is used to transmit the monitoring information of the machine room to be monitored. Through the scheme of the invention, the user can obtain a more convenient interactive experience based on the virtual reality technology when monitoring the computer room.

【技术实现步骤摘要】
一种基于虚拟现实技术的机房监控系统及方法
本专利技术涉及虚拟现实
,尤指一种基于虚拟现实技术的机房监控系统及方法。
技术介绍
目前,在5G时代,网络资源已不再是数据传输的瓶颈,这为基于虚拟现实(VirtualReality)技术实现提供了技术上可行性。如何提供一种基于虚拟现实技术的机房监控系统使用户在对机房进行监控时能够获得更方便地交互体验,使用户能够享受到接近真实世界的交互体验。
技术实现思路
为了解决上述技术问题,本专利技术提供了一种基于虚拟现实技术的机房监控系统及方法,能够使用户在对机房进行监控时,基于虚拟现实场景通过交互方法能够获得更方便的交互体验。为了达到本专利技术目的,本专利技术提供了一种基于虚拟现实技术的机房监控系统,所述系统包括场景构建模块、视图转换模块、交互控制模块和信息传输模块;场景构建模块,用于构建待监控的机房的虚拟现实场景,得到场景数据;所述虚拟现实场景中包括所述待监控的机房中的以下一种或多种设备:机柜、机箱、机架、服务器、存储、路由器;视图转换模块,用于按照预先设置的规则,显示所述场景数据;交互控制模块,用于将用户的交互意图转换成相应的交互信息,根据所述交互信息获取所显示场景的监控信息;信息传输模块,用于传输对于所述待监控的机房的监控信息。一种示例性的实施例中,所述场景构建模块,具体用于:将建模软件所建立的模型的相关信息导出;将所导出的相关信息转换为预定格式的场景数据;其中,所述模型的相关信息包括以下一种或多种:模型的顶点、法向量、纹理贴图。一种示例性的实施例中,所述将用户的交互意图转换成相应的交互信息,包括:获取用户移动的方向数据或旋转的角度数据;将所获取的方向数据或角度数据通过相应的算法映射为相应的交互信息。一种示例性的实施例中,所述根据所述交互信息获取所显示场景的监控信息,包括:当所述交互信息表示用户查看所述虚拟现实场景中的第一设备时,控制所述传输模块获取所述待监控的机房中所采集的第二设备的监控信息;其中,所述第二设备对应于所述第一设备。一种示例性的实施例中,所述按照预先设置的规则,显示所述场景数据,包括:根据用户观察场景的需求,显示相应视角的场景数据。为了解决上述问题,本专利技术还提供了一种基于虚拟现实技术的机房监控的方法,所述方法包括:构建待监控的机房的虚拟现实场景,得到场景数据;所述虚拟现实场景中包括所述待监控的机房中的以下一种或多种设备:机柜、机箱、机架、服务器、存储、路由器;按照预先设置的规则,显示所述场景数据;获取用户的交互意图,并转换成相应的交互信息,根据所述交互信息获取所显示场景的监控信息;传输对于所述待监控的机房的监控信息。一种示例性的实施例中,所述构建待监控的机房的虚拟现实场景,得到场景数据,包括:将建模软件所建立的模型的相关信息导出;将所导出的相关信息转换为预定格式的场景数据;其中,所述模型的相关信息包括以下一种或多种:模型的顶点、法向量、纹理贴图。一种示例性的实施例中,所述获取用户的交互意图,并转换成相应的交互信息,包括:获取用户移动的方向数据或旋转的角度数据;将所获取的方向数据或角度数据通过相应的算法映射为相应的交互信息。一种示例性的实施例中,所述根据所述交互信息获取所显示场景的监控信息,包括:当所述交互信息表示用户查看所述虚拟现实场景中的第一设备时,根据所述交互信息获取所述待监控的机房中所采集的第二设备的监控信息;其中,所述第二设备对应于所述第一设备。一种示例性的实施例中,所述按照预先设置的规则,显示所述场景数据,包括:根据用户观察场景的需求,显示相应视角的场景数据。与现有技术相比,本专利技术实施例公开的一种基于虚拟现实技术的机房监控系统,所述系统包括场景构建模块、视图转换模块、交互控制模块和信息传输模块;场景构建模块用于构建待监控的机房的虚拟现实场景,得到场景数据;视图转换模块用于按照预先设置的规则,显示所述场景数据;交互控制模块用于将用户的交互意图转换成相应的交互信息,根据所述交互信息获取所显示场景的监控信息;信息传输模块用于传输对于所述待监控的机房的监控信息。通过本专利技术的方案,能够使用户在对机房进行监控时,基于虚拟现实场景通过交互方法能够获得更方便地的交互体验和接近真实世界的交互体验。本专利技术的其它特征和优点将在随后的说明书中阐述,并且,部分地从说明书中变得显而易见,或者通过实施本专利技术而了解。本专利技术的目的和其他优点可通过在说明书、权利要求书以及附图中所特别指出的结构来实现和获得。附图说明附图用来提供对本专利技术技术方案的进一步理解,并且构成说明书的一部分,与本申请的实施例一起用于解释本专利技术的技术方案,并不构成对本专利技术技术方案的限制。图1为本专利技术实施例中基于虚拟现实技术的机房监控系统的示意图;图2为本专利技术实施例中基于虚拟现实技术的机房监控方法的流程图;图3为本专利技术一示例基于虚拟现实技术的机房监控方法的流程图。具体实施方式为使本专利技术的目的、技术方案和优点更加清楚明白,下文中将结合附图对本专利技术的实施例进行详细说明。需要说明的是,在不冲突的情况下,本申请中的实施例及实施例中的特征可以相互任意组合。在附图的流程图示出的步骤可以在诸如一组计算机可执行指令的计算机系统中执行。并且,虽然在流程图中示出了逻辑顺序,但是在某些情况下,可以以不同于此处的顺序执行所示出或描述的步骤。图1是本专利技术的基于虚拟现实技术的机房监控系统的示意图,根据该示意图,本实施例的基于虚拟现实技术的机房监控系统,包括:场景构建模块101、视图转换模块102、交互控制模块103和信息传输模块104;场景构建模块101,用于构建待监控的机房的虚拟现实场景,得到场景数据。在本实施例中,待监控的机房的虚拟现实场景中包括所述待监控的机房中的以下一种或多种设备:机柜、机箱、机架、服务器、存储、路由器。可以包括机房中待监控的任何一种设备,对于该设备的类型,对此并不进行限定。一种示例性的实施例中,将建模软件所建立的模型的相关信息导出;将所导出的相关信息转换为预定格式的场景数据;其中,所述模型的相关信息包括以下一种或多种:模型的顶点、法向量、纹理贴图。该建模软件可以是第三方建模软件,将该第三方建模软件创建的模型的相关信息导出,转换成本监控系统运行环境可识别的数据信息,将相关信息进行解析,将场景进行还原显示。其中,本监控系统运行环境可以为运行于浏览器的浏览器端,也可以为运行于windows桌面、安卓、ios设备的客户端。建模软件建立的模型在上述运行环境中不能正常识别,需要将模型的顶点、法向量、纹理贴图等信息,提取出来,将上述信息按照本系统运行环境提供的相关软件包所能识别的数据格式或者自定义的数据格式进行转换,得到场景数据用于将第三方建模软件创建的模型在本监控系统的运行环境中显示出来。本文档来自技高网...

【技术保护点】
1.一种基于虚拟现实技术的机房监控系统,其特征在于,所述系统包括场景构建模块、视图转换模块、交互控制模块和信息传输模块;/n场景构建模块,用于构建待监控的机房的虚拟现实场景,得到场景数据;所述虚拟现实场景中包括所述待监控的机房中的以下一种或多种设备:机柜、机箱、机架、服务器、存储、路由器;/n视图转换模块,用于按照预先设置的规则,显示所述场景数据;/n交互控制模块,用于将用户的交互意图转换成相应的交互信息,根据所述交互信息获取所显示场景的监控信息;/n信息传输模块,用于传输对于所述待监控的机房的监控信息。/n

【技术特征摘要】
1.一种基于虚拟现实技术的机房监控系统,其特征在于,所述系统包括场景构建模块、视图转换模块、交互控制模块和信息传输模块;
场景构建模块,用于构建待监控的机房的虚拟现实场景,得到场景数据;所述虚拟现实场景中包括所述待监控的机房中的以下一种或多种设备:机柜、机箱、机架、服务器、存储、路由器;
视图转换模块,用于按照预先设置的规则,显示所述场景数据;
交互控制模块,用于将用户的交互意图转换成相应的交互信息,根据所述交互信息获取所显示场景的监控信息;
信息传输模块,用于传输对于所述待监控的机房的监控信息。


2.根据权利要求1所述基于虚拟现实技术的机房监控系统,其特征在于,所述场景构建模块,具体用于:
将建模软件所建立的模型的相关信息导出;
将所导出的相关信息转换为预定格式的场景数据;其中,所述模型的相关信息包括以下一种或多种:模型的顶点、法向量、纹理贴图。


3.根据权利要求1所述基于虚拟现实技术的机房监控系统,其特征在于,所述将用户的交互意图转换成相应的交互信息,包括:
获取用户移动的方向数据或旋转的角度数据;
将所获取的方向数据或角度数据通过相应的算法映射为相应的交互信息。


4.根据权利要求3所述基于虚拟现实技术的机房监控系统,其特征在于,所述根据所述交互信息获取所显示场景的监控信息,包括:
当所述交互信息表示用户查看所述虚拟现实场景中的第一设备时,控制所述传输模块获取所述待监控的机房中所采集的第二设备的监控信息;其中,所述第二设备对应于所述第一设备。


5.根据权利要求1所述基于虚拟现实技术的机房监控系统,其特征在于,所述按照预先设置的规则,显示所述场景数据,包括:
根据用户观察场景的需求...

【专利技术属性】
技术研发人员:马骏峰
申请(专利权)人:苏州浪潮智能科技有限公司
类型:发明
国别省市:江苏;32

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1